OT exam prep in Costa Rica

If you choose to travel and study with us, your trip will include airport pick-up (and drop-off) from Juan Santamaria International Airport in San Jose.  You will settle in a rural area on the Nicoya Peninsula, close to beaches and waterfalls where you will be able to experience the laid-back "tico" lifestyle.

Study sessions will be guaranteed on a weekly basis.  Each week you are staying in Costa Rica, you are guaranteed 12 hours/ week of small group instruction with Karen. Since you will be staying with other OT students, you will likely be able to join "spontaneous" study sessions too! 


You will also have 24/7 access to Karen, an experienced OT, OT instructor, and creator of content for the AOTA exam prep product.  

​

Karen has created her own study booklet that you will get when you arrive.  The study booklet is organized by the OT exam blueprint  - the official objectives that the exam will test you on!  You can work through the outlines and worksheets at your leisure and she will review answers and justifications in the small group study sessions. She also has her own question bank that includes over 250 exam questions, including practice clinical simulation questions, some of which you will complete during timed practice sessions. She also has a number of books available for reference, including the key text books from the NBCOT® textbook report.

Outside of studying and relaxing, you can participate in a number of activities that will keep you balanced:  trips to the beach, ziplines, waterfalls, mountain bike rides, jungle hikes, going to national parks, doing yoga, and surfing.  You can choose to participate in as much or as little of the "extra" activities as you want. 


For students staying more than a week, we have locals in the area who need OT services. You can use your OT skills providing assessments and intervention and/or you can help make developmentally appropriate children's toys for local kids with disabilities.  We also have trips to the adapted surfing association in Costa Rica or you can meet a local surfer who has a spinal cord injury.  If none of that appeals to you - feel free to relax in a hammock, go for a hike, work on the farm, or tend to the garden!
